About ArtLife Studios, Inc

“We don’t get to stage the moments that mean the most to us in life,” Jannette Oliva of ArtLife Studios says on her website. “The best ones are the moments that were least expected.” With that as her guiding principle, she captures couples and families in candid moments rife with real emotion, acting more like a photojournalist than a portraitist. A believer in the power of images from a young age, Jannette followed her passion through high school, eventually graduating from Florida International University. With the winds of success in her sails and the urban landscape of Miami as her backdrop, she encourages her clients to have fun while she takes high-resolution shots of kisses, hugs, and familial half nelsons. During each shoot, she adeptly uses natural lighting, holding most of her sessions in the morning or evening in order to make use of the flattering, romantic, gauzy light that results from the sun’s flirtation with the horizon. Back in her studio, she deftly edits photos, smoothing out skin blemishes and correcting color.
